免费注册
深入解析Modbus协议在工业自动化中的应用实例

深入解析Modbus协议在工业自动化中的应用实例

作者: 网友投稿
阅读数:97
更新时间:2024-07-24 16:19:32
深入解析Modbus协议在工业自动化中的应用实例

众多解决方案和资料

尽在本公司 基于AI大模型的All In One知识库平台!

支持AI搜索问答、文档笔记、 思维导图、演示Slide PPT等功能,
并且还提供任务管理和项目管理功能。

立即注册,智能获取更多解决方案资料,并可一键生成演示Slide PPT!

---

深入解析Modbus协议在工业自动化中的应用实例

概述

1. Modbus协议简介: Modbus是一种广泛使用的工业自动化通信协议,它支持多种数据传输方式,包括TCP/IP、RTU和ASCII。这种协议允许各种设备之间进行通信,从而实现工业自动化系统的集成。Modbus协议在许多工业应用中具有很高的价值,如生产线自动化、设备监控和维护等。
2. Modbus协议在工业自动化中的应用价值: Modbus协议在工业自动化中具有广泛的应用价值。它使得各种设备能够相互通信,从而实现数据的共享和设备的协同工作。这大大提高了生产效率和设备利用率,同时降低了维护成本。

一、Modbus协议的基础知识

1. Modbus协议的定义和特点: Modbus协议是一种基于消息的通信协议,它定义了如何发送和接收数据。这种协议的特点是简单、灵活和易于实现。它支持多种数据传输方式,并且可以在不同的设备之间进行通信。
2. Modbus协议的数据传输方式:*

Modbus协议支持三种数据传输方式

TCP/IP、RTU和ASCII。每种方式都有其特定的应用场景,如TCP/IP适用于高速数据传输,而RTU则适用于需要更多信息的应用。
3. Modbus协议的通信模式: Modbus协议采用主-从模式进行通信。在主-从模式下,一台设备作为主设备,其他设备作为从设备。主设备发送消息,从设备响应。
4. Modbus协议的数据帧结构: Modbus协议的数据帧结构非常简单,主要包括请求消息、功能代码和数据部分。请求消息用于指定要执行的功能,功能代码指定要执行的操作,数据部分则包含所需的数据。

二、Modbus协议在工业自动化中的实际应用

1. Modbus TCP/IP在工业自动化中的应用: 通过以太网将各种设备连接起来,可以实现高速、可靠的数据传输。Modbus TCP/IP在工业自动化中的应用非常广泛,如生产线监控、设备诊断和维护等。例如,通过Modbus TCP/IP,工程师可以实时监控生产线的运行状态,及时发现故障并进行处理。
> 例如,在一个制造工厂中,工程师通过Modbus TCP/IP将生产线上的各种设备连接起来,实现了生产线的自动化运行。通过这种方式,生产线的效率得到了显著提高,同时维护成本也得到了降低。
2. Modbus RTU在工业自动化中的应用: Modbus RTU是一种基于二进制协议的通信方式,它适用于需要更多信息的应用场景。在工业自动化中,Modbus RTU被广泛应用于远程设备通讯和传感器数据采集。例如,在一个大型工厂中,工程师通过Modbus RTU将位于不同位置的传感器连接起来,实现了对工厂环境的实时监控。
> 通过这种方式,工程师可以实时获取工厂环境的数据,如温度、湿度和压力等。这些数据对于预防故障、提高生产效率和降低维护成本非常重要。
3. Modbus ASCII在工业自动化中的应用: Modbus ASCII是一种基于文本协议的通信方式,它适用于需要人机交互的应用场景。在工业自动化中,Modbus ASCII被广泛应用于人机界面和数据记录与诊断。例如,在一个制造工厂中,工程师通过Modbus ASCII将操作员界面和控制系统连接起来,实现了对生产线的远程操作和维护。
> 通过这种方式,操作员可以实时了解生产线的运行状态,并根据需要对生产线进行操作。同时,这些数据也可以被记录下来,用于后续的分析和诊断。

三、Modbus协议在工业自动化中的挑战与解决方案

1. Modbus协议在复杂环境下的稳定性问题: Modbus协议在复杂环境下可能会受到干扰,导致数据传输不稳定。为了解决这个问题,可以采用抗干扰技术和数据校验算法,确保数据传输的准确性。
> 例如,在一个高温、高湿度的环境下,Modbus协议的数据传输仍然非常稳定。工程师采用了抗干扰技术和数据校验算法,确保了数据传输的准确性。
2. Modbus协议在大数据传输中的效率问题: 在一些大型工业自动化系统中,数据传输量可能会非常大,这可能会影响系统的效率。为了解决这个问题,可以采用缓存技术和优化数据传输算法,提高数据传输的效率。
> 例如,在一个大型工厂中,工程师采用了缓存技术和优化数据传输算法,实现了高效的数据传输和处理。这大大提高了工厂的生产效率和维护效率。
3. Modbus协议与其他通讯协议的集成问题: 在一些复杂的工业环境中,可能需要将多种通讯协议集成起来。为了解决这个问题,可以采用多协议通讯芯片和软件算法,实现不同通讯协议之间的转换和集成。
> 例如,在一个制造工厂中,工程师将PLC控制系统与各种传感器和执行器连接起来,实现了多种通讯协议的集成。这大大提高了工厂的自动化

应用Modbus协议的实例常见问题(FAQs)

1、什么是Modbus协议?

Modbus协议是一种工业自动化通信协议,用于在各种设备之间进行数据交换。它是一种开放式标准,可以在不同制造商的设备之间进行互操作。

2、Modbus协议在工业自动化中有哪些应用?

Modbus协议广泛应用于工业自动化领域,如PLC(可编程逻辑控制器)、传感器、执行器等。它支持多种数据传输方式,如串行、以太网等,使得设备之间的通信更加灵活和可靠。

3、如何实现应用Modbus协议的实例?

为了实现应用Modbus协议的实例,需要选择合适的通信接口(如串行接口、以太网接口等),并使用相应的Modbus设备驱动程序或库。此外,还需要根据具体的应用场景进行适当的配置和调试。

4、应用Modbus协议的实例有哪些优点?

应用Modbus协议的实例具有许多优点。首先,它具有广泛的互操作性,可以在不同制造商的设备之间进行通信。其次,它支持多种数据传输方式,使得通信更加灵活和可靠。最后,它还具有较低的成本和易于实现的优势。

发表评论

评论列表

暂时没有评论,有什么想聊的?

物联网IOT平台定制

物联网IOT平台定制

连接万物,智慧生活。定制物联网IOT系统,助您实现设备互联,引领物联网时代。



热推产品-全域低代码平台

会Excel就能开发软件

全域低代码平台,可视化拖拉拽/导入Excel,就可以开发小程序、管理系统、物联网、ERP、CRM等应用

深入解析Modbus协议在工业自动化中的应用实例最新资讯

分享关于大数据最新动态,数据分析模板分享,如何使用低代码构建大数据管理平台和低代码平台开发软件

如何轻松设置微信AI帮写功能?详细步骤解析

一、引言:微信AI帮写功能概述 1.1 微信AI帮写功能简介 1.1.1 功能定义与核心优势 微信AI帮写功能是微信平台推出的一项创新服务,旨在利用人工智能技术辅助用户快速生成高

...
2024-08-19 10:57:34
如何提升工业领域的碳排放效率,实现绿色可持续发展?

一、引言:工业领域碳排放现状与绿色可持续发展的紧迫性 1.1 全球及工业领域碳排放概况 1.1.1 全球碳排放趋势分析 近年来,随着全球工业化进程的加速和人口的不断增长,碳

...
2024-08-19 10:57:34
论文用AI写作,真的能逃过查重系统的火眼金睛吗?

一、引言:论文用AI写作的兴起与争议 1.1 AI写作技术的快速发展 近年来,随着人工智能技术的飞速进步,AI写作技术已成为学术界不可忽视的一股力量。在文本生成领域,AI技术

...
2024-08-19 10:57:34

深入解析Modbus协议在工业自动化中的应用实例相关资讯

与深入解析Modbus协议在工业自动化中的应用实例相关资讯,您可以对物联网IOT平台定制了解更多

速优云

让监测“简单一点”

×

☺️ 微信聊 -->

销售沟通:17190186096(微信同号)

售前电话:15050465281

微信聊 -->

速优物联PerfCloud官方微信